1. Wiring & Rewiring

Faulty wiring is one of the most common reasons people call electricians. It can also be one of the most serious.

Over time, wiring can wear out. Older homes may still have outdated systems that are no longer safe by modern standards.

Signs of faulty wiring include:

  • Lights flickering without reason
  • Buzzing sounds from sockets
  • Burning smells near outlets
  • Frequent blown fuses

If you notice any of these signs, it’s best to act quickly. Electricians can inspect your wiring and advise whether a repair or full rewire is needed.

Delaying this type of issue can increase the risk of electrical fires. In many cases, early action helps avoid higher repair costs later on.

2. Tripping Circuits & Fuse Board Issues

A circuit breaker that keeps tripping can be frustrating. It can also point to a deeper issue.

Modern fuse boards are designed to protect your home. When something is wrong, they shut off power to prevent harm.

Common causes include:

  • Overloaded circuits
  • Faulty appliances
  • Damaged wiring

An electrician can test your system and find the source of the problem. In some cases, they may recommend upgrading your fuse board to improve safety and performance.

If your electrics trip often, it’s not something to ignore. It’s a clear sign that professional help is needed.

4. Electricians Carry Out Electrical Safety Inspections & EICRs

An Electrical Installation Condition Report (EICR) checks the safety of your home’s electrics. It’s a detailed inspection carried out by qualified electricians.

These checks are especially important for older properties or homes that haven’t been tested in years.

An EICR can:

  • Identify hidden faults
  • Highlight outdated systems
  • Confirm whether your electrics are safe

Homeowners in Exeter often arrange EICRs for peace of mind. They are also useful if you’re buying, selling, or letting a property.

Regular inspections help catch issues early. As a result, you can deal with them before they become serious.

7. Power Cuts & Electrical Faults Electricians Resolve

Power cuts don’t always affect the whole area. Sometimes, the issue is limited to your home.

Common causes include:

  • Faulty wiring
  • Tripped breakers
  • Problems with your fuse board

Electricians can trace the source and restore power safely.

If your neighbours still have electricity but you don’t, it’s a strong indication that you need professional help. Acting quickly can prevent further damage.
